Copy material A, name copy "B", changes to B are applied to A

So I duplicate a material and rename it. I change properties of the duplicated, renamed material, and the changes are applied to the original material. Is this normal? My friend said you have to "save as" on the new material, but I don't see any way to do that. using 2018.

You need to assign a new Appearance asset, or duplicate the existing one to a new one.

This is tricky and most important to know how material works..

the " Name" shown in Appearance should be different to get different material..

 

In this Example, three materials are based on same Name " Generic(2) and hence

changing any properties will affect all the materials which are using " Generic (2)

But in the left panel, selecting a Material " Ex Analytical Floor Surface " in Graphics, you may control how it behaves

as surface pattern and cut pattern differently..

 

Duplicating like this wont create a new material, but it will be based on same "Generic(2)"
